#TimeChallenge Needs Your Vote!
Yesterday, CaptainHeq came to the Boosterrific.com Forum pandering for votes. As he explains it:
Currently on my podcast (radiobastard.com) we're doing something called the #TimeChallenge. The end all be all battle to find the ultimate time traveler. It's the second week of the first round, Booster Gold versus Sam Beckett (from Quantum Leap but I hope I don't have to actually mention that.)
Now here's the actual deal. I NEED Booster to win this and move on to round two (and then eventually face Doctor Who, since... seriously... it's Doctor Who and he's walking through this whole thing.) After years of taking heat for Booster being my favorite superhero I've come to the source of the grassroots of time's best champion to rally some support.
I've hesitated to link to the BastardCast podcasts in the past because their potty-mouths are definitely Not Safe For Work. But I cannot deny a heartfelt plea in support of Booster Gold.
Go and give Booster Gold some love at NerdBastards.com radiobastard.com.
And if you want to listen to the BastardCast while you're over there, more power to you. You'll find the TimeChallenge segment at about the 01:35:00 mark.

Winners Don't Use Drugs
If we can't get a Booster Gold comic, how about giving Skeets his own title?
Last week's poll question: Would you buy a new Booster Gold series that did not include Skeets? (50 votes)
The legalization of marijuana is a hot topic these days. The state of Colorado has approved recreational use, with governments in several other states considering following suit.
The Corporate Crusader isn't afraid of controversy and has been known to pitch for quite a few less-than-reputable products (LexCorp, Gingold® Soda, and Club JLI™ to name a few), but is the case for legalizing drugs too hot a topic even for our Golden Guardian to touch?

Berets Are Cool
Today marks the 125th anniversary of the dedication of the Eiffel Tower. I mention this mainly because it gives me an excuse to show this panel from Booster Gold, Volume 2, #1,000,000 of Skeets wearing a beret.
If Skeets has to have a new costume to join the New 52, I vote that it should be a beret.
